Abstract

The invention provides IM message sending and display methods, IM message sending and display devices, and an IM message system, and is suitable for the technical field of IM. The IM message sending method comprises that an initial structural message body is generated, and the structural message body is composed of a message theme, a main message body and an auxiliary message body; a first input content of a communication sender is set as the message theme; a second input content of the communication sender is set as the main message body; assigned multimedia resource of the communication sensor is obtained and set as the auxiliary message body; and the structural message body is formatted, and sent to a server, so that the server forwards the structural message to a reception client. The sent and received IM messages are theme-correlated and integrated, the message transfer efficiency is improved, message display in an IM window is optimized, and user experience is improved.

Background technology
The fast development of the Internet facilitates interpersonal Communication, and instant messaging (InstantMessaging, IM) as the online real-time communication of a kind of people of being specifically designed to and the Internet service exchanged, have also been obtained and develop fast, based on instant messaging service, people can send instant communication message to online contact person, also the instant communication message that contact person sends can be received, the data completed between communication party are transmitted in real time, transferable data mode includes but not limited to text, picture, voice, video and file etc., drastically increase the communication efficiency between communication party.
At present, user is in the process using instant communication software, can only send and receive instant communication message in discretization ground, such as, communication party needs to send word and relevant picture, video for same chat theme, then it can only divide the instant communication message sending this three types for three times respectively, and the recipient of message also can only divide the instant communication message receiving this three types for three times respectively, makes the transmission of instant communication message and receive not possess topic relativity and globality.In addition, these softwares are when showing the instant communication message sent or receive, do not consider the size of the display area of message in chat window, such as, certain message content is many, as word or picture a lot, then in chat window, the display of this message may occupy whole chat window, and the situation of this bad luck can reduce Consumer's Experience widely.

Embodiment one:
The embodiment of the present invention one with the client that sender of communications uses of instant communication message (hereinafter referred to as transmission client) for executive agent, Fig. 1 shows the realization flow of the sending method of the instant communication message that the embodiment of the present invention one provides, and details are as follows:
In S101, generate initial structured message body, the composition of described structured message body comprises message subject, source body and message accessory body.
Described structured message body, by dissimilar but that theme is relevant information structure, wherein, the type of information includes but not limited to the information element that all computer information systems such as text, emoticon, picture, voice, video, document, geographical location information can identify.
Structured message body has the message composition of fixed structure, comprising: message subject, source body and message accessory body.Wherein, message subject is mainly used in the subject content summarizing the information that this structured message body comprises; Source body, for the information content be made up of the text message such as word or emoticon, can illustrate message subject for describing or explaining further; Message accessory body, to be described message subject mainly through multimedia messagess such as voice, picture, videos or further to explain explanation.Above-mentioned three parts of structured message body illustrate mutually and confirm, and intactly can give expression to the information for expressing required for a certain theme.
In the present embodiment, when receiving the message establishing instruction of sender of communications, first generate initial structured message body, the content of each part of this initial structured message body is empty.
In S102, the first input content of sender of communications is set to described message subject.
In S103, the second input content of described sender of communications is set to described source body.
In S104, obtain the multimedia resource that described sender of communications is specified, described multimedia resource is set to described message accessory body.
After generating initial structured message body, the information distribution transmitted by needs one by one by sender of communications is to each part of structured message body, comprise: sender of communications inputs the first input content, send the message subject that the first input content is set to structured message body by client; Sender of communications inputs the second input content, sends the source body that the second input content is set to structured message body by client; Sender of communications specifies multimedia resource, sends the message accessory body that this multimedia resource is set to structured message body by client.
Wherein, described first input content and described second input content comprise word or emoticon.
Further, as one embodiment of the present of invention, can as shown in Figure 2 to the set-up mode of message accessory body:
In S201, receive the acquisition approach of the described multimedia resource of described sender of communications input, described acquisition approach comprises local path or network path.
Sender of communications inputs the acquisition approach of multimedia resource to sending client, when multimedia resource is that when being stored in transmission client this locality, this acquisition approach is the local path sending client; When multimedia resource is the Internet resources be stored in the webserver, this acquisition approach is network path corresponding to this multimedia resource memory location in the webserver.
In S202, access described acquisition approach, obtain described multimedia resource.
In S203, described multimedia resource is set to described message accessory body.
Send the acquisition approach that client-access sender of communications provides, therefrom get multimedia resource, and be set to message accessory body.
In addition, as another kind of implementation of the present invention, when the network path of multimedia resource also has permission the network path of access for client that communication receiver uses, send client and also directly this network path can be set to message accessory body, such reception client is after receiving this structured message body, multimedia resource is got by accessing this network path, avoid multimedia resource transmittance process between communicating parties, effectively save network bandwidth resources, improve the transmission speed of structured message body.
As another embodiment of the present invention, can also as shown in Figure 3 to the set-up mode of message accessory body:
In S301, according to the call instruction that described communication party inputs, call local application, described local application comprises: application of taking pictures, recording application or video recording application.
In S302, obtain described multimedia resource by the application of described this locality.
In S303, described multimedia resource is set to described message accessory body.
In the present embodiment, in message accessory body, the obtain manner of multimedia resource is Real-time Obtaining, generates multimedia resource in real time by calling the application program sending client this locality.Such as, if multimedia resource is picture, then call the camera application program sending client this locality, shooting obtains photo and is set to message accessory body; Again such as, if multimedia resource is audio frequency, then call the recording application program sending client, recorded voice is also set to message accessory body.
The invoked procedure of above-mentioned this locality application can be realized by the local application programming interfaces (ApplicationProgrammingInterface, API) provided of applying.

In S105, format described structured message body, described structured message body is sent to server, to make described server, described structured message body is transmitted to reception client.
After completing the setting to each part of structured message body, need to carry out format process to structured message body, message content is wherein converted to the data of certain format, so that the transmission of structured message body and parsing.
To the format process of structured message body, comprise data structured message body being converted to JSON form or XML format.For the structured message body shown in table 1, the data of the JSON form converted to are as follows:

After completing format process, send client and described structured message body can be sent to server, to make described server, described structured message body is transmitted to reception client.
Server is after receiving and sending the structured message body sent of client, check that whether the reception client of this structured message body is online, if this reception client is online, then by server, this structured message is transmitted to reception client, if this reception client is not online, then by this structured message body of server temporary cache, until this reception client forwards it to reception client after reaching the standard grade again.
Embodiment two:
The embodiment of the present invention two with the client that communication receiver uses of instant communication message (hereinafter referred to as reception client) for executive agent, Fig. 4 shows the realization flow of the display packing of the instant communication message that the embodiment of the present invention one provides, and details are as follows:
In S401, the structured message body from transmission client that reception server forwards.
Under the situation that reception client is reached the standard grade, the structured message body from transmission client that reception server forwards.
In S402, resolve described structured message body, obtain the message subject of described structured message body, source body and message accessory body respectively.
Based on send the format mode appointed of client, receive client and adopt corresponding analytic method to resolve the structured message body received, resolve the message subject, source body and the message accessory body that obtain structured message body respectively.
In S403, with the instant communication windows of described transmission client in show the message subject of described structured message body, source body and message accessory body simultaneously.
In the present embodiment, after completing the parsing to structured message body, receive client each part of structured message body to be simultaneously displayed on it and to send in the instant communication windows of client, to realize showing while relevant information under same subject, avoid the discretization of theme related news, ensure that the information integrity of instant communication message, improve the transmission efficiency of instant communication message.
Alternatively, in order to ensure that the message subject of structured message body, source body and message accessory body can be shown in instant communication windows simultaneously, as shown in Figure 5, before S401, described method also comprises:
S404, arranges the maximum display area of each part of structured message body.
The setting of maximum display area is to be controlled in certain display space when making each part of structured message be shown in instant communication windows, with ensure these three parts of message subject, source body and message accessory body can simultaneously see by communication receiver.
Preferably, the maximum display area sum of all constituents is less than the viewing area area of instant communication windows, to ensure that message subject, source body and message accessory body can be shown in same screen.
Then S403 is specially:
S405, judges whether each part of described structured message body can by complete display in the described maximum display area of its correspondence respectively.
Such as, for message subject and the source body of content of text form, judge the display area occupied required for complete display according to the font size of text character number and text, thus judge whether it can by complete display in corresponding maximum display area further.For the message accessory body of graphic form, judge the display area occupied required for complete display according to the size of picture, thus judge whether it can by complete display in corresponding maximum display area further.
S406, if each part of described structured message body all can by complete display in the described maximum display area of its correspondence, then at each part with the described structured message of complete display simultaneously body in the instant communication windows of described transmission client.
S407, if certain part that there is described structured message body can not by complete display in the described maximum display area of its correspondence, then with the instant communication windows of described transmission client, in this maximum display area, show the first content of this part, and hide the second content outside first content described in this part.
If certain part that there is structured message body can not by complete display in the maximum display area of its correspondence, then display section content in the region of the maximum display area of its correspondence, and for by the content of complete display in maximum display area, cannot doing and hide process.
Further, when doing hiding process to certain part, as shown in Figure 6, described method also comprises:
S407, with the instant communication windows of described transmission client in show hide point out.
S408, received communication recipient, to the click commands of described hiding prompting, shows described second content according to described click commands.
After click commands being detected, by floating frame or the modes such as viewing area can be maximized, the content intact do not shown hidden be shown, intactly views instant messaging content to facilitate communication receiver.
